Do You Need a Home Office Lease?
If a business owner operates out of a home office, he or she may be able to take the home office deduction in order to reduce federal tax liability. In addition, two options are available to help maintain the separation between the business owner and the business entity: (1) a home office lease, under which the company pays rent to the business owner for the use of his or her home office, and (2) an accountable plan for employee business expense reimbursement, under which the company pays the business owner, as its employee, the costs of a home office. As with every choice we make, each options has its own set of advantages and disadvantages to consider.
